DBRS Hires For London Structured Biz

Toronto-based rating agency Dominion Bond Rating Service has appointed Apea Koranteng, former global head of structured capital markets at ABN AMRO, to head a new structured finance group in London.

The group will start analyzing and rating synthetic structures in the coming weeks and will cover Europe, the Middle East and Africa.

 

The agency has also brought on board Michael Mackenzie, from insurance rating group A.M. Best, as a senior v.p. Both Apea and Mackenzie are ex-Standard & Poor's staffers. Caroline Creighton, spokeswoman in Toronto, said DBRS aims to be a global player in the growing structured finance market and further hires will be announced in the coming months. Koranteng and Mackenzie did not immediately return phone messages.

 

DBRS has been building its team and recently poached key Standard & Poor's quantitative analysts Kai Gilkes and Norbert Jobst (DW, 5/5). It could not be determined if the pair will be based in the new office.
